- 95 days. One of the most famous watermelons. Long 20-40 lb melons have a dark green rind with bright yellow spots of different sizes, resembling moon and stars. The leaves are also dotted/ variegated. The flesh is pink and very sweet with good texture. Absolutely beautiful, tasting and refreshing watermelons. The rind is thick and holds well for storage and transport. Introduced in 1924 as Sun, Moon and Stars by Peter Henderson & Co of New York. The seeds were handed to Mereel Hales of Oklahoma by a Cherokee man in Mississippi. This is the same Oblong variety.
